FAQ: Bike cage & parking gates — Orrindale office

Q: How do I get into the bike cage or through the parking gates?

A: Easy — both use the same keypad system. The gates open automatically on exit, so you only need the code going in. Don't share it with couriers. Here it is:

door code, tajof-kageg: bdg-QVDCE-3

Nice cleanup overall! One thing for plugin authors to keep in mind: the Bramblefork assignment service caches bucket decisions per session, so if your plugin calls `assign()` more than once per request you'll just get the cached result — don't try to re-randomize. Also, the retry wrapper you added should respect the service's rate ceilings, otherwise you'll get throttled silently. For reference, the assignment service ships with these default tuning constants.

tuning table, yagaf-yajof:
RATE_LIMITS = {
    "wenath": 5,
    "holwyn": 2,
}

## Further Reading

Sensor drift is the main failure mode in GrowCell units. Humidity probes drift fastest; expect recalibration every six weeks. Temperature sensors drift slower but fail silently, so compare against the redundant header probe before trusting readings. The controller's drift-compensation curve is documented, including the Verlane calibration rig procedure and known bad probe batches. Read it before touching any calibration constants. The full drift handbook lives on our internal wiki.

operations page: https://confluence.zemvarlabs.internal/projects/display/browse/display/8963

MEMO — Loyalty Programme Overhaul

Welcome aboard! Before you settle in, a heads-up on the BrightPoints revamp. The old tier structure at Cassavel Retail has been limping along for years, and member redemption rates tell the story. We've drafted a three-tier replacement with quarterly perks, pending your sign-off. Marisol's team has the mock-ups ready whenever you are. The confidential rationale behind the timing is set out directly below.

management briefing: Headcount on the Belix team goes from 60 to 93 by the end of November. Gross margin on Belix came in at 23 percent against a plan of 47 percent.